AGENDA
Arose to the morning sun, thanked Christ for another run.
Arose with a word of prayer, asks Christ for mercy everywhere.
Turned greeted family members, addressing letters to different senders.
Put my war clothes on, was ready if things went wrong.
Watched for backbiting and stealing, focus on love, forgiveness, and healing.
Took one step at a time, watched how situations fell in line.
Never to over plan your agenda and it becomes a total hindrance.
A blessed agenda I must say because Christ was on board today.
ANGEL
Angels from on high, please don’t pass me by.
Sorry I feel some days, when missing love ones anyway.
Heavenly angels from on high, can you hear my lonely cry.
Tears in my heart, shown on the face, but must continue with a slow pace.
Never a true hand shake, excuses people always make.
Spiritual angels from on high, strengthen me as I try.
Invested in doing my best, God does not want anything less.
God angels from on high, always have a spiritual eye.
From South, North, East, and West he blesses his child when doing their best.
A CHANGE WILL COME
Should I fall to the bottom or stand still and holler?
Should I pray, fast, or wait; or should I seek to hate?
Cannot go complain to a friend, they want to know how long and when.
Our necks tight to a rope, as if there is no hope.
Hard task must be completed, if we pray and not be deleted.
Never let go of God’s hand because a change is coming at his demand.
Change is coming and will be over, so rejoice as if you found a Four-leaf clover.
Faith is our guide and when Jesus come; will be our ride.
